Understanding the Structure of a Squid Jig

Every squid jig is designed to imitate a baitfish or prawn, triggering the predatory instincts of squid. While colours and finishes may vary, the fundamental structure remains the same.

The body provides the profile and swimming action, while the internal weighting system determines sink rate and balance. The keel helps stabilise the jig during retrieves and on the drop, ensuring a natural presentation through the water column. At the rear of the jig, strategically designed crowns provide secure hook-ups while minimising damage to the squid, helping keep them attached throughout the fight.

Clothed Squid Jigs

Clothed squid jigs feature a premium fabric exterior that creates a more natural appearance and texture in the water. The cloth material helps diffuse light, enhances colour presentation, and provides squid with a surface they can confidently grab onto when attacking.

These jigs are highly effective in clear water, pressured fisheries, and situations where squid are feeding cautiously. The lifelike finish and subtle presentation make clothed jigs a favourite among dedicated eging anglers.

Hard Body Squid Jigs

Hard body squid jigs offer a completely different approach. Built around a durable hard shell construction, they provide exceptional longevity and resistance to damage from repeated strikes and rough terrain.

The rigid body design often produces a more aggressive darting action and can be highly effective when squid are actively hunting. Hard body jigs also maintain their appearance over time and are ideal for anglers fishing rocky coastlines, reefs, and structure-heavy environments.

When to Use Each Style

While both styles catch squid exceptionally well, certain conditions may favour one over the other.

Choose a Clothed Squid Jig When:

  • Fishing clear water conditions.
  • Targeting cautious or heavily pressured squid.
  • Presenting a more natural bait profile.
  • Fishing during calm conditions or slower bite periods.

Choose a Hard Body Squid Jig When:

  • Fishing rough terrain and structure.
  • Targeting aggressive feeding squid.
  • Looking for maximum durability.
  • Fishing areas where repeated contact with rocks and reef is common.

 

Many experienced anglers carry both styles and switch between them depending on conditions, allowing them to adapt throughout the session.

A Range of Sizes and Colours

Ocean's Legacy squid jigs are available in a variety of sizes and carefully selected colour patterns to suit different conditions and squid behaviour.

Different sizes allow anglers to match local bait profiles, fish varying depths, and adapt to current strength. Smaller jigs excel in shallow water and when squid are feeding selectively, while larger models provide increased casting distance, faster sink rates, and greater visibility.

The colour range has been developed to cover everything from bright daylight conditions to low-light sessions around dawn, dusk, and night fishing. From natural baitfish patterns to highly visible attractor colours, there is an option for every scenario.
